У многих web-мастеров на сайтах есть возможность регистрации и входа пользователей. Чтобы придать блогу более индивидуальный вид, прибегают к изменению внешнего вида некоторых служебных страниц, таких как страница авторизации. Именно это и рассмотрим в данном видеоуроке.
Ситуацию по изменению логотипа можно изменить, если вставить в файл functions.php используемой вами темы следующий код:
[crayon lang=”php”]function custom_login_logo(){
echo ‘
‘;
}
add_action(‘login_head’, ‘custom_login_logo’);
add_filter( ‘login_headertitle’, create_function(”, ‘return false;’) );
add_filter( ‘login_headerurl’, create_function(”, ‘return get_home_url();’) );[/crayon]
Если вы хотите еще изменить фон, то в css свойствах этого кода надо дописать данный код:
[crayon lang=”css”]body.login{background:#D9E3EA;min-width:0} [/crayon] можно поставить любой нужный вам цвет.
Если же Вы хотите сменить логотип, который отображается в админке рядом с названием вашего блога, то вставляем следующий код в файл functions.php в вашей теме:
[crayon lang=”php”]function custom_admin_logo() {
echo ‘
‘;
}
add_action(‘admin_head’, ‘custom_admin_logo’);[/crayon]
9 комментариев
Полезный видеоурок, действительно, сайты на wordpress имеют стандартную форму для авторизации, и хочется как-то разнообразить ее.
Это все конечно красочно. Но не будет ли это дополнительной лазейкой для взлома?
А какую Вы лазейку там углядели?
Всё работает на ура. Теперь буду во всех своих темах ставить данный код.
Добавил эту страницу в MyTetra 😉
Ещё вопрос а как можно там же подменить ссылку вордпрессовскую которая стоит на лого? или вообще её убрать. И ещё, как можно вместо цвета фона указать картинку а лучше их оба?
В данной статье все рассмотрено и так же в данном коде заменяется url на ссылку сайта.
За фон отвечает данное css свойство:
вот с ним, что хотите то и делайте, можете и картинку прописать и цвет и градиент все, что вашей душе угодно.
Спасибо всё получилось, я почему спрашивал, оказывается я пропустил 1 символ и у меня не получалось, сейчас всё работает. Вопрос снят
Здравствуйте! а как можно выровнять потом логотип (при входе в админ панель) ?
а то вставить то вставил, но отображается не по центру.
Надо править CSS свойства.